WHAT WE ACTUALLY DO

How We Handle Your Claim, Start to Finish.

 

Step 1: Initial Damage Assessment

We start with a no-obligation inspection to verify whether you have damage worth pursuing a claim on. We’re not doing a quick walk-around - we’re looking at what adjusters look for. If the damage is there and you’d like us to handle the full process - detailed documentation, estimate building, adjuster coordination - we ask for a simple contingency agreement before we invest that time on your behalf. No cost to you if the claim doesn’t proceed.

Step 2: Damage Documentation

Before your insurance adjuster visits, we prepare a detailed assessment of what we found. This gives your claim the strongest possible foundation and helps prevent the underpayment that happens when damage gets missed on a rushed inspection.

Step 3: Adjuster Coordination

We prioritize being on site when your adjuster visits - it consistently produces better claim outcomes. We know what adjusters look for and we make sure nothing gets overlooked. When scheduling doesn’t allow it, we’ll prepare you for the visit and can request a re-inspection if we disagree with their findings.

Step 4: Claims Paperwork & Scope Review

We handle the paperwork so you’re not decoding insurance line items on your own - but this step is about more than paperwork. It’s about scope.
Insurance adjusters are thorough, but they’re not roofing contractors. Items get missed. Components that should be included in a full replacement - flashing, ventilation, underlayment, drip edge - sometimes don’t make it onto the initial scope. A contractor who simply accepts the adjuster’s assessment and builds to it may deliver a finished roof that’s missing what you’re entitled to.

We review every scope line by line. If something’s missing that should be covered, we document it and go back to the insurance company before work begins, not after.

“You’ve paid premiums for this coverage. Our job is to make sure you actually get what you’re owed.”

HONEST ANSWERS TO COMMON QUESTIONS

Frequently Asked Questions

How quickly can you get out for an inspection?

It depends on storm volume - after a major hail event we get busy fast, and we’d rather be honest about that than make a promise we can’t keep. Call us as soon as you notice damage. The earlier you’re in the queue, the faster we can get to you. For active leaks or exposed structure, tell us when you call and we’ll prioritize accordingly.

Does my insurance cover this?

Most standard homeowner policies cover hail and wind damage, but coverage depends on your specific policy, deductible, and the extent of the damage. We’ll document what we find and you can make an informed decision from there. We don’t push claims - if the damage doesn’t meet your deductible or isn’t worth pursuing, we’ll tell you that honestly.

What if I’ve already called my insurance company?

That’s fine - call us too. We can still help with documentation, adjuster coordination, and making sure the scope of the claim is accurate before any work is approved.
